我可以将我的c++代码绑定到lua并将其开发到某个lua游戏引擎吗
Can i bind my c++ code to lua and develop it to some lua game engine?
正如标题所说,我从大学早期就开始制作一些迷你游戏,但它是用c++编写的,我想把它翻译成lua,但不是真正的专家,所以我发现了如何绑定代码,我可以把它绑定到lua并开发成像love2d和moai这样的lua游戏引擎吗?
可以。
要获得正确的函数签名(要从LuaScript调用的C++函数),需要遵守一些规则。
有很多教程(例如这里和这里)和库可以帮助您做到这一点。
相关文章:
- 在C++游戏中与库存系统作斗争
- 换位表导致测试失败(但在游戏中运行良好)
- C++Lua用户数据扰乱了Mathfu浮点值
- Craps游戏问题,忽略if语句
- 矢量下标超出SFML游戏中的范围
- 我是 c++ 的新手.学习基本知识后,我想做井字游戏.对于印刷板,我在下面写代码,但它显示错误
- 我在贪吃蛇游戏中收到了错误代码 -1073741571
- 使用 LuaBridge 或 Lua 将对象传递给 Lua 函数C++
- 我应该在简单的策略游戏中为各个派系使用类吗 - C++
- 游戏体验和升级
- 我的代码运行良好,但在游戏循环中中断
- 如何使用 SFML 在贪吃蛇游戏中定义游戏结束?
- 我可以使用任何好的逻辑来阻止计算机将 O 放在井字游戏中的现有 X 上
- 将鼠标和键盘输入发送到 unity3d 游戏 (Rust)
- 在猜谜游戏 c++ 中不计算尝试次数
- 使用Lua定义C++游戏中对象的变量
- 使用 Lua 制作C++游戏引擎
- 我可以将我的c++代码绑定到lua并将其开发到某个lua游戏引擎吗
- C++和lua的初级游戏开发
- 在C++游戏引擎中使用Lua定义NPC行为